1. **Gusto**: Gusto is a popular payroll software that is designed for small businesses. It offers a user-friendly interface that makes payroll processing easy and intuitive. With Gusto, you can automate payroll calculations, taxes, and deductions, saving you time and reducing errors. In addition, Gusto also handles new hire reporting, direct deposits, and PTO tracking. The software integrates seamlessly with popular accounting software like QuickBooks, making it easy to manage all your financial tasks in one place. Gusto offers competitive pricing plans based on the number of employees, making it an affordable option for small businesses.

2. **ADP Workforce Now**: ADP is a well-known name in the payroll industry, and its Workforce Now software is one of the best options for medium to large businesses. ADP Workforce Now offers a full suite of payroll and HR solutions, including time and attendance tracking, benefits administration, and compliance management. The software is cloud-based, so you can access it from anywhere, and it integrates with other popular business applications. ADP Workforce Now also provides robust reporting capabilities, allowing you to track key payroll metrics and analyze trends. While ADP Workforce Now may be more expensive than other options, its comprehensive features make it a worthwhile investment for businesses with complex payroll needs.

3. **QuickBooks Payroll**: QuickBooks is a widely used accounting software, and its payroll feature is a popular choice for small businesses. QuickBooks Payroll integrates seamlessly with QuickBooks accounting software, allowing you to manage all your financial tasks in one place. With QuickBooks Payroll, you can automate payroll calculations, tax filings, and direct deposits, saving you time and reducing errors. The software also offers employee self-service options, allowing your team to access their pay stubs and tax forms online. QuickBooks Payroll is priced based on the number of employees and offers competitive rates for small businesses.
